Assessment
Description | Timing | Percentage |
---|---|---|
Share introductory post in LMS
| Week 1 | N/A |
Pre-recorded group presentation 4-5 people assessed as a group.
| End of the teaching period | 25% |
Blog, due 2 weeks after the end of the teaching period.
| Due 2 weeks after final day of teaching. | 20% |
Essay, due six weeks after the final day of teaching
| Due 6 weeks after final day of teaching. | 55% |
